Kitchen Cabinet Refinishing in Cincinnati, OH
Kitchen cabinet refinishing services provide a cost-effective way for homeowners to update the appearance of their kitchen cabinetry without the need for full replacement. This process typically involves cleaning, sanding, and applying a new finish or paint to existing cabinets, helping to restore their original look or achieve a completely new style. Projects can range from refreshing a single kitchen to refinishing multiple cabinets throughout a home, making it a flexible option for various renovation needs.
Property owners often seek cabinet refinishing to improve the overall aesthetic of their kitchens, enhance property value, or update outdated designs. Before requesting this service, it’s helpful to understand the current condition of the cabinets, including any damage, wear, or previous finishes that may affect the refinishing process. Clarifying desired colors, finishes, and the scope of work can ensure that the project aligns with expectations and results in a durable, attractive finish.

Kitchen Cabinet Refinishing Questions
What is kitchen cabinet refinishing? It involves restoring and updating cabinet surfaces, giving them a fresh appearance without full replacement.
Can refinishing change the color of cabinets? Yes, refinishing can include color changes or updates to match new decor styles.
Is refinishing suitable for all cabinet types? Refinishing works well on most wood and laminate cabinets, depending on their condition.
What benefits does refinishing offer? It provides a cost-effective way to improve kitchen aesthetics with minimal disruption.
